Is The Ipad Mini 7 128Gb Ideal For Digital Note-Taking And Sketching?

In recent years, the iPad Mini 7 with 128GB storage has gained popularity among students, artists, and professionals for its compact design and powerful features. Its suitability for digital note-taking and sketching has become a common topic of discussion among tech enthusiasts and educators.

Design and Portability

The iPad Mini 7 boasts a sleek, lightweight design that makes it easy to carry around all day. Its 8.3-inch display provides ample space for writing and drawing, while remaining small enough to fit comfortably in one hand or a bag. This portability enhances its appeal for on-the-go note-taking and sketching sessions.

Display and Pen Compatibility

The Liquid Retina display offers sharp visuals, accurate color reproduction, and smooth touch response, essential for detailed sketches and clear notes. Compatibility with the second-generation Apple Pencil allows users to draw with precision and ease, mimicking traditional pen and paper experience.

Drawing and Writing Experience

The Apple Pencil provides low latency and pressure sensitivity, enabling nuanced strokes and shading for artists. For note-takers, the handwriting feels natural, and the responsiveness reduces lag, making it a practical tool for quick notes or detailed sketches.

Storage and Performance

The 128GB storage capacity offers ample space for storing notes, sketches, and apps. Powered by the A15 Bionic chip, the iPad Mini 7 delivers smooth performance, handling multitasking, drawing apps, and note-taking software without lag or crashes.

Battery Life and Connectivity

With up to 10 hours of battery life, users can focus on their work without frequent recharging. The device supports Wi-Fi and optional cellular connectivity, allowing users to sync notes and sketches across devices or access online resources seamlessly.

Applications and Software

The iPadOS ecosystem offers a wide range of apps tailored for note-taking and sketching, such as Notability, GoodNotes, Procreate, and Adobe Fresco. These applications provide various tools, brushes, and organizational features to enhance productivity and creativity.

Ease of Use and Integration

The intuitive interface of iPadOS makes it easy for beginners to start sketching or taking notes immediately. Its seamless integration with other Apple devices allows for effortless sharing and backup of work, increasing efficiency for students and professionals alike.

Limitations and Considerations

While the iPad Mini 7 offers many advantages, it may not suit everyone. Its smaller screen size might be limiting for detailed artwork or extensive note-taking. Additionally, the cost of accessories like the Apple Pencil can add to the overall expense.

Price and Value

Priced competitively within the premium tablet market, the iPad Mini 7 provides good value for users who prioritize portability and performance. However, potential buyers should consider whether the investment aligns with their specific needs for note-taking and sketching.
